Miko Onihara followed the love of her life from New York City to Montgomery, Alabama, only to be dumped and left behind. Overeducated and underemployed, she barely gets by as a waitress in a sushi restaurant, thanks to her stingy customers. Lee Lackey has written short stories since he was an angst-filled teenager. Since then, he's grown up enough to enjoy the madness of the world, rather than railing against it.
To hide from the crazy, he enjoys martial arts and swing dancing. Some say they are lovers, not fighters. He claims to be both.
